The Fundamental Mechanism of Refrigerators and Freezers

Before getting into the nitty-gritty of why your freezer is working while your refrigerator isn’t, it’s essential to comprehend how these appliances function. Both compartments operate on the same principle of removing heat from the interior to maintain a cold environment, thanks to the refrigeration cycle.

The Refrigeration Cycle Explained

The refrigeration cycle involves several key components:

  • Compressor: This component compresses the refrigerant gas, raising its temperature and pressure.
  • Condenser Coils: As the refrigerant gas passes through these coils, it loses heat and transforms into a liquid.
  • Expansion Valve: The liquid refrigerant now flows through the expansion valve, dropping in pressure and temperature as it turns into gas again.
  • Evaporator Coils: In the evaporator coils of the refrigerator, the refrigerant absorbs heat, effectively cooling the refrigerator compartment.

This seamless cycle continuously operates to keep both the freezer and refrigerator cold. However, an imbalance or malfunction can lead to discrepancies in temperature between the two compartments.

Reasons Why Your Freezer Is Cold, but Your Refrigerator Is Not

There could be several reasons for the contrasting temperatures between your freezer and refrigerator. Understanding these causes can help you isolate the issue and take appropriate action.

1. Blocked Airflow

One of the most frequent reasons for a refrigerator being warm while the freezer is cold is blocked airflow. Cold air needs to circulate freely between the two compartments so that both can maintain appropriate temperatures.

How Airflow Works

In many refrigerator models, particularly those with a top freezer design, the cold air from the freezer flows down into the refrigerator section. If there’s a blockage, like frost buildup or an obstruction caused by food items, it can severely restrict airflow.

How to Fix It

To resolve this:

  • Inspect the Vent: Check that there aren’t any food items obstructing the vent between the freezer and refrigerator.
  • Defrost the Freezer: If you notice frost buildup, defrost the freezer to allow air to flow freely.

2. Dirty Condenser Coils

Dirty or dusty condenser coils can also lead to ineffective cooling. When these coils are clogged, they cannot dissipate heat effectively, causing the compressor to work harder and often leading to uneven temperatures in the refrigerator compartment.

Cleaning the Coils

  • Location: Typically, the condenser coils are located at the back or bottom of the refrigerator.
  • How to Clean: Unplug your refrigerator and gently clean the coils with a brush or vacuum with a brush attachment.

3. Faulty Thermostat

The thermostat is a critical component that regulates the temperature in the refrigerator. If it’s not functioning correctly, it may fail to activate the compressor as it should, leading to a warm refrigerator.

Signs of a Faulty Thermostat

  • Inability to maintain temperature settings.
  • Continuous running compressor or erratic cycling.

What to Do

You may need to replace the thermostat. Consult your appliance’s manual or seek assistance from a professional technician.

4. Damaged Door Seals

Door seals (or gaskets) are essential for maintaining temperature by preventing warm air from entering the refrigerator. If the seals are damaged, warm air can seep in, raising the internal temperature.

How to Check for Damaged Seals

  • Visual Inspection: Look for cracks, tears, or gaps in the seals.
  • The Dollar Bill Test: Place a dollar bill in the door before closing it. If you can easily pull it out, the seal might be compromised.

What to Do

If the door seals are damaged, they may need to be replaced to ensure an airtight seal.

5. Fan Issues

Most modern refrigerators come equipped with fans that help distribute cold air evenly throughout the appliance. If the fan fails, the refrigerator can quickly become warm while the freezer remains cold.

Signs Your Fan Might Be Malfunctioning

  • Unusual noise coming from the appliance.
  • Temperature discrepancies between the freezer and refrigerator.

What to Do

Check if the fan is running when the compressor kicks on. If it’s not, it may need to be repaired or replaced.

6. Refrigerant Issues

Refrigerant is crucial for effective cooling in both the freezer and refrigerator compartments. A refrigerant leak can result in inadequate cooling in the refrigerator.

Signs of a Refrigerant Leak

  • Hissing sounds coming from the fridge.
  • Frost buildup in the freezer but warming in the refrigerator.

What to Do

If you suspect a refrigerant leak, it’s crucial to contact a professional technician immediately, as refrigerant handling is regulated and can be hazardous.

Maintaining Your Refrigerator for Optimal Performance

Taking proactive steps can help ensure that both your freezer and refrigerator operate efficiently. Here are some maintenance tips to keep your appliance functioning effectively:

Regular Cleaning

Keep the coils clean and free from dust and debris. Regularly inspect and clean the interior of the refrigerator to prevent mold and odors.

Monitor Temperature Settings

Set your refrigerator to the recommended temperatures, usually around 37°F (3°C) for the refrigerator and 0°F (-18°C) for the freezer. Adjust as necessary to ensure both compartments remain cold.

Check Door Seals

Regularly inspect door seals for wear or damage. Replace them if you notice any signs of degradation.

Temperature Monitoring

Using an appliance thermometer can help you keep track of the temperature inside your refrigerator and freezer. This helps spot potential temperature issues before they escalate.

What does it mean if my freezer is cold but my refrigerator is not?

If your freezer is maintaining the proper low temperature while your refrigerator compartment is warmer than expected, it usually indicates an issue with the cooling system. Most refrigerators use a shared cooling mechanism, where the cold air generated in the freezer is circulated throughout the fridge. When this air exchange is disrupted, it can result in uneven temperatures in the two compartments.

The problem might stem from a variety of factors such as a clogged air duct, defective fan, or a malfunctioning thermostat. It’s crucial to identify and address the underlying issue to prevent food spoilage and maintain optimal performance.

What are common causes for this temperature imbalance?

One of the most common causes of a cold freezer and warm refrigerator is blockage of the air vents that allow cold air to circulate. Food items might be obstructing these vents or ice might have formed and caused a blockade. When airflow is restricted, cold air can’t reach the refrigerator compartment effectively, causing it to warm up.

Another typical issue could be a malfunctioning evaporator fan. The evaporator fan circulates cold air from the freezer to the refrigerator. If it’s broken or blocked, the air won’t move effectively through the system, resulting in your refrigerator becoming too warm while your freezer stays cold.

How can I troubleshoot this issue?

Begin by checking the air vents inside the refrigerator compartment. Make sure they are free from any obstructions, such as food or other items blocking the airflow. If there are any frost or ice buildups, defrost the freezer before checking if the cool air reaches the fridge properly.

If checking the vents doesn’t resolve the issue, listen for the evaporator fan. You should hear it running when the refrigerator door is closed. If it’s not running or is making unusual noises, the fan may need repair or replacement to ensure proper airflow.

Could a faulty thermostat affect temperature in the compartments?

Yes, a faulty thermostat can significantly affect the cooling performance of both the freezer and refrigerator compartments. The thermostat regulates the temperature by controlling when the cooling system turns on and off. If the thermostat is malfunctioning, it may not signal the cooling system to run, resulting in insufficient cooling in the refrigerator.

<pIn some cases, the thermostat may be stuck in a position that keeps the freezer cold while failing to trigger the refrigerator’s cooling mechanism. If you suspect your thermostat is the issue, it may need to be replaced to restore proper temperature regulation.

Is frost build-up in the freezer a sign of a problem?

Yes, excessive frost build-up in the freezer can indicate several issues that may affect both compartments of your fridge. Frost build-up often results from humidity entering the freezer, which can happen if the door is not sealed properly or if there are issues with the defrost system. This frost can block airflow, preventing cold air from circulating efficiently to the refrigerator compartment.

Regularly check your freezer for signs of frost accumulation. If you find excessive frost, consider defrosting the freezer and checking the seals on the door. If the problem persists, it may be necessary to look into the defrost heater and timer to ensure they’re functioning as intended.

How often should I clean or maintain my refrigerator and freezer?

Regular maintenance of your refrigerator and freezer is essential for optimal performance and longevity. It is advisable to clean the condenser coils at least once every six months, as dust and dirt can impede efficiency. Additionally, checking and ensuring that the door seals are clean and functioning properly will help maintain temperature consistency.

In addition, periodically checking for frost build-up, ensuring air vents are clear, and adjusting temperature settings when needed are all part of routine maintenance. This proactive approach can help prevent issues like cold freezers and warm refrigerators from arising in the first place.

When should I consider replacing my refrigerator?

If you’ve tackled multiple troubleshooting steps and the problem persists, it might be time to consider replacing your refrigerator. More than a decade old, refrigerators may face increasing issues related to wear and tear, making repairs less cost-effective with time. If repair estimates exceed 50% of the cost of a new unit, it may be wise to invest in a replacement.

Additionally, if your refrigerator is consuming more energy than usual or frequently requires maintenance, it may be more important for both financial and environmental reasons to upgrade to a more energy-efficient model. Consider your budget and the reliability of your current appliance before making a decision.
